int open_pipe_fd(char *command);
int open_net_fd(char *spec);
int open_gen_fd(char *spec);
/* Like popen, but gives fd instead of FILE * */
int open_pipe_fd(char *command)
{
int pipe_fds[2];
int pid;
/* "man pipe" says "filedes[0] is for reading,
* filedes[1] is for writing. */
if (pipe(pipe_fds) == -1)
return -1;
pid = fork();
if (pid == 0) { /* child */
close(pipe_fds[1]);
if (pipe_fds[0] != 0) {
dup2(pipe_fds[0], 0);
close(pipe_fds[0]);
}
execl("/bin/sh", "sh", "-c", command, (char *) 0);
exit(127);
}
close(pipe_fds[0]);
if (pid < 0) {
close(pipe_fds[1]);
return -1;
}
return pipe_fds[1];
}
int open_net_fd(char *spec)
{
char *p;
int fd, port;
struct sockaddr_in sa;
struct hostent *he;
p = strchr(spec, ':');
if (!p)
return -1;
*p++ = '\0';
port = strtol(p, NULL, 10);
/* printf("Host %s, port %d\n",spec,port); */
sa.sin_family = AF_INET;
sa.sin_port = htons(port);
he = gethostbyname(spec);
if (!he) {
herror("open_net_fd");
return -1;
}
memcpy(&sa.sin_addr, he->h_addr, he->h_length);
/* printf("using ip %s\n",inet_ntoa(sa.sin_addr)); */
fd = socket(AF_INET, SOCK_STREAM, IPPROTO_TCP);
if (fd < 0)
return fd;
if (connect(fd, (struct sockaddr *) &sa, sizeof (sa)) < 0)
return -1;
return fd;
}
int open_gen_fd(char *spec)
{
int fd;
if (*spec == '|') {
fd = open_pipe_fd(spec + 1);
} else if (*spec == ':') {
fd = open_net_fd(spec + 1);
} else {
fd = open(spec,
O_WRONLY | O_CREAT | O_APPEND,
S_IRUSR | S_IWUSR | S_IROTH | S_IRGRP);
}
return fd;
}
